Making a Homestead Evacuation Plan

This article was originally published by Daisy Luther at The Organic Prepper



With wildfire season approaching in California, my thoughts are with my many friends there who have small farms. Even if you don’t live in a wildfire zone, if you raise livestock, you need to have a homestead evacuation plan. Any place can have a barn fire, a chemical spill, or other environmental emergencies.


I’ve written quite a lot about evacuations since my family and I were right on the verge of it during the King Fire. Fires can approach shockingly fast, and being ready before there is ever a hint of smoke in the air is the best way to get out quickly when the time is short.


But things change dramatically when you add a farm or homestead to the mix. Suddenly, you have more living creatures in your charge than you do space in the vehicle. You absolutely must have a plan in place before a disaster occurs, because if you wait for the evacuation order, you’ve waited too long.


Create a homestead evacuation plan.


Here are some of the things that I learned about homestead evacuation. Use this to create your own plan, because disasters can strike anywhere and we all have different resources, livestock, and circumstances.


Be aware of what’s happening nearby. When I lived in California, I haunted the local boards that discussed fires and other events. I had friends who were former firefighters and subscribed to phone notifications from the local sheriff’s department. If there was a fire or mudslide nearby, I knew about it while it was still miles from me. That way, I could assess my plan and see if action needed to be taken immediately, or if I just needed to stay on top of the situation.


Figure out where you’ll take your livestock. Often, local fairgrounds will open their facilities for farmers to bring evacuated livestock. Sometimes veterinarians and kennels will also accept evacuated animals. If you are in contact with other farmers, they may be able to make room for your animals. I belonged to a local homesteading group at the time, and we all made space for animals, trailers, and RVs if we could to help our friends during fire season.


Evacuate livestock early if you can. The last fire that was nearby was called the Trailhead Fire, and it consumed 5,646 acres over the course of 20 days. Toward the end, when it drew closer to our farm, I evacuated all our chickens to a friend’s farm that was out of the danger zone. That gave me the peace of mind to know that if we had to evacuate for real, I only had to grab cats, dogs, and kid, which would have been far faster than chasing a bunch of panicked hens.


Have a way to transport your animals. You will either need a trailer, pens that can go into the back of a truck, or crates that can hold your livestock. You may need help from friends with trailers if you have a lot of animals. Have these things ready so that you aren’t trying to figure out how to move the animals when a fire is approaching.


Have a plan for last-minute homestead evacuation. This is every farmer’s nightmare because if the fire is approaching fast, you may not be able to load up all your animals in time.



  • Have trailers and trucks close to the livestock area for quick evacuation.

  • If you think you may need to evacuate, contain your livestock in the smallest area possible for ease of loading. For example, if your chickens normally free-range, keep them contained in a yard around their coop so you have a better chance of catching them. Close off the gates to the larger pastures and keep other livestock in the area closest to the trailers.

  • Practice loading up. This way, the animals get used to being loaded and are less likely to panic and fight you. Secondly, you know which animals are going to be the most uncooperative and you also have a feel for how long it takes to load them all.

  • Have blinders on hand. This may be nothing more than a piece of cloth or a fabric bag, but if your animals are panicking, it can be easier to lead them out if they can’t see the threat. Most people think only of horses needing blinders but it can be far easier to lead goats and cows this way too.

  • Give every person a job. Even younger children may be able to help round up chickens or gather feed. Be sure that everyone knows what to do beforehand so that you can all work together quickly and efficiently.

  • Remember that if there is a threat like a nearby fire, animals are much more likely to panic due to fear. This means it will probably take longer to load them up.


Know what to do if you can’t evacuate the livestock. If there is no time to load the livestock, at least turn them loose so they have a chance at escaping the flames. If your family is at risk of dying in the fire, you will have to evacuate and leave the animals behind. It’s a horrible choice but could be necessary. Remember the Napa Valley fires last summer? Some people had only moments to flee fast-moving infernos.

Grow A Week’s Worth Of Livestock Feed For Pennies! (VIDEO)

Grow A Week’s Worth Of Livestock Feed For Pennies! (VIDEO) | wheatgrass-sprouts | Agriculture & Farming Multimedia Off-Grid & Independent Living Organic Market Classifieds PreparednessSurvival


Over the last few years, prices for livestock feed has steadily risen for various reasons, making it more difficult to feed our chickens the organic diet we prefer they have. In order to cut costs, we looked into creating a fodder system that would sprout seeds such as wheat, barley, oats, clover, dandelion, alfalfa, sunflower seeds and corn.


Similar to sprouting seeds for our own nutritional benefit, we wanted to do the same for our livestock. 1 pound of seed can grow up to six or 7 pounds of fodder thus providing you with more nutrient dense food for your livestock. Sprouts provide the highest amount of vitamins, minerals, proteins and enzymes of any food per unit of calorie. Enzymes are essential because they heal the body, cleanse the body, prevent diseases, enhance general functioning of bodily organs, aid in digestion, and remove gas from the stomach. This will help your livestock stay healthier in the long run and give them a natural diet in the process. Of course the increase in these wonderful benefits varies grain to grain.


Fodder Cuts Your Livestock Feed Prices in Half


All livestock animals can benefit from a fodder-rich diet. Creating a fodder system for small livestock such as goats, rabbits and chickens can be maintained on a small scale. They will love this green treat and you will love how economic it is compared to buying large bags of livestock feed on a monthly basis. You can literally cut your feed bill in half by growing fodder!


Before you begin growing fodder, make sure you know how much seed to start in order to properly feed your livestock. Further, transitioning your livestock off its current diet will ensure their stomachs get used to the new diet. According to an article at Mother Earth News, “As any responsible animal or livestock caretaker, you will not only need to transition your animals onto fresh fodder, you will need to monitor their growth and maintenance rates to keep them in a healthy condition while you get used to feeding fodder. Some animals will also require roughage or mineral supplements.” Please only use these amounts as a guide:



  • Horse: 2-3 percent of their body weight in fodder; 1.5% body weight in dry hay

  • Beef Cow: 2-3 percent of their body weight in fodder; barley straw ration

  • Dairy Cow: 3-5 percent of their body weight in fodder; barley straw ration

  • Sheep: 2-3 percent of their body weight in fodder; hay ration

  • Goat: 2-3 percent of their body weight in fodder; mineral and hay rations

  • Dairy Goat: 3-5 percent of their body weight in fodder; mineral and hay rations

  • Alpaca: 2-3 percent of their body weight in fodder; hay ration

  • Pig: 2-3 percent of their body weight in fodder

  • Rabbit: 3-5 percent of their body weight in fodder; hay ration for roughage

  • Chicken: 2-3 percent of their body weight in fodder; grit and calcium supplements


5 Easy Steps to Growing Fodder


Here’s what you need to make a simple fodder system for a small farm:



  • 20 Black seedling trays with plastic domes, plastic containers or disposable aluminum pans

  • Bulk amount of seeds you plan to sprout. Ensure these are untreated, feed grade seeds that are whole grain

  • Water

  • Sunny window

  • Spray bottle or watering can

  • PVC pipe for titling trays


Instructions:



  1. Gather the seeds you want to sprout and soak them in water overnight.

  2. In the morning, drain the seeds and cover with a plastic cover. Place them in the sprouting trays in a sunny location.

  3. Water up to 3 times a day – never allowing the seeds to dry out.

  4. By day 7, the roots of the seeds will have intertwined and you will be able to peel the fodder out of the pan.

  5. Repeat as often as needed.


This video shows a great way of creating a weeks worth of feed for livestock using a shelving unit, plastic bins and cut PVC pipe.



Additional Notes on Growing Fodder:



  • Growing fodder requires certain temperatures in order to grow properly. Plan on fodder growing between 65-75 degrees F.

  • Water up to three times a day.

  • Do not reuse your water as this can pass food borne illnesses to trays.

  • You want to avoid feeding your chickens dry beans as they contain toxins. Here are some other foods to avoid feeding your chickens.

  • Fodder is usually finished growing in 7-8 days.

  • Get seed from local feed store or grain mill or a local co-op

  • When sprouted grains are 6-7 inches high, they are ready to be harvested and fed to livestock.

  • Mold and fungus growth can be a problem. Sterile equipment, a low humidity environment, good temperature regulation, clean water, and good air circulation can all help avoid mold and fungus problems. A one percent bleach solution can be used to wash the grains prior to the initial soaking. This will pre-sterilize the seed.


Creating your own fodder system is an economic solution to ensuring your livestock receives a well-rounded diet. Best of all, the upkeep is minimal at best and you don’t use as much feed using this feeding process. This nutrient dense diet will keep your animals healthier and happier in the process, thus reducing vet bills. Keep these tips in mind and create an ever growing fodder system for your livestock.

Crazy for Grass

Crazy for Grass | cows-eating-grass | Agriculture & Farming Environment General Health Organics Special Interests


In 1999, Jon Taggart converted the 900 acres of crops on his recently purchased 1,400-acre ranch in Grandview, Texas, into 900 acres of native grasses. Then he launched his 100% grass-fed beef business.


Everyone, including the “people in the cow business and people in the meat business” said he was crazy.


But in 2011, when Texas was hit with a drought that dragged on for nearly 18 months, Taggart was one of the few ranchers who was able to keep on doing business as usual, while other ranchers had to move their cattle out to more fertile ground.


While acres of GMO corn and soy on many of the state’s ranches shriveled up and died, the deep-rooted, “warm season grasses, cool-season grasses, grasses that germinate early and grasses that germinate later” on Taggart’s ranch survived.


And so did Taggart.


Taggart, recently featured in an ABC News “Food Forecast” segment, calls himself a pioneer in the grass-fed, grass-finished—also known as 100% grass-fed—meat industry. But he’s the first to admit he isn’t doing anything new.


“Cows are ruminant animals. They have four parts to their stomach for a reason, and that’s so they can digest grass, which we don’t very well, and convert it to a protein that we can consume. They were designed to eat grass. This system worked for a few million years before we got here. It’s designed to work that way and it works very well if you just get out of the way and let it happen.”


And happening it is.

Perdue Farms Releases First Chicken Welfare Report, Says Improvements Being Made

One of the largest chicken producers in the United States, Perdue Farms recently released its first-ever chicken welfare report in July 2017. The company says it has taken important steps to follow through on plans it announced a little over a year ago to change the way it raises and slaughters chickens. [1]


Perdue says in the report that it implemented new breeding methods which allow chickens to grow at a faster rate without causing them harm. The company additionally claimed that it would install stunning systems that minimize stress to the birds as they’re headed to slaughter.


Over time, the changes will be rolled out to about 1,500 contract farmers and 5,000 chicken houses, according to company chairman Jim Perdue and senior vice president Bruce Stewart-Brown.




Factory Farms Have a Serious Negative-Image


In recent years, Perdue Farms has had its share of problems. One I can recall off-hand was in 2014, when farmer Craig Watts – a contractor for Perdue at the time – revealed shocking video footage of the filthy, unhealthy, and downright inhumane living conditions suffered by chickens produced for the company.


Watts, who eventually left the chicken farming industry in disgust, went on to release equally disturbing video footage of the horrid living conditions and treatment of chickens produced for Pilgrim’s Pride.


In both videos, over-large chickens are seen crammed together in a filthy warehouse. They have no natural light in to bask in, and the birds must literally trample each other just to get to their feed.


‘Positive Changes are Coming’



Perdue Farms, the 4th-largest poultry producer in the country, is the largest poultry producer to ensure chickens in its supply chain are treated better, according to Humane Society of the U.S. vice president Josh Balk.


The new chicken houses have lots of windows, space for the chickens to move about, even ramps and straw bales for the birds to perch on. [2]


Leah Garces, executive director of Compassion in World Farming, who recently took a tour of Perdue’s vision of the future, said “It’s a big difference.” She added that chickens in the house with natural light are “running around, climbing on things, pecking, perching,” compared with the chickens in the the windowless house, which are “quiet, they’re sitting, they’re not moving.”


Company executives say they’ve seen a substantial difference in the health and quality of the chickens raised in better conditions. Jim Perdue said the company found that when chickens are more active and not left squatting in cramped conditions, the meat is of higher quality, something they learned when they started raising their birds according to organic rules.


Jim said:


“We’re finding that meat from organic chickens is better. More tender. Different color. Activity is the key. [Organic chickens] are more active, they’re running around.”


Any person who has ever eaten organic, humanely-raised meat can attest that there is an elephantine difference in the quality and flavor of organic meat. The superior birds – the organic ones – are better for human health, too.


Source: The Guardian

Even without Perdue Farms’ revelations about the virtues of organic chicken farming, pressure from big corporate customers certainly would have forced the poultry producer to alter its behavior. These customers include food service companies and other institutions, such as Aramark and Compass, both of which have announced that by 2024, they will only purchase chickens from companies that improve the lives of its birds.


The food service companies say they’ll only purchase chickens from companies that raise them according to new animal welfare rules set in place by Global Animal Partnership, an organization originally launched by the grocery chain Whole Foods.


Those rules include:


  • Chicken houses will have natural light.

  • Chicken producers will use a new slaughtering process that knocks the birds unconscious with gas before they are killed. This will replace electrical stunning, which involves hanging the birds by their feet on a sort of conveyor belt and their heads come into contact with electrically charged water.

More Progress Needs to be Made


Perdue is on the path to meeting the requirements, but there is one hurdle that could be hard for the company to hop over: growing a chicken that can freely move about because it doesn’t fatten up as quickly.




In the secret videos recorded by Craig Watts, hugely fat chickens endeavor to navigate the facilities, balanced on its 2 scrawny legs, only for their legs to give out under the birds’ weight – an image described by Watts as “2 toothpicks sticking out a grape.”


Chickens are raised for breast meat, and for the last, oh, 60 years or so, chicken producers have been on a mission to increase the size of their birds in order to compete. The competition reaches as far down as the farmers themselves, whose pay depends on the amount of meat their birds produce. Chickens have quadrupled in size since the 1950’s, according to a 2014 study in the journal Poultry Science.


Source: Seattle Organic Restaurants

The Global Animal Partnership demands that companies use slower-growing breeds. The animal welfare group hasn’t decided which breeds will meet its standard, but Perdue Farms is studying 6 alternative breeds at a research farm.


Unfortunately, the switch to slower-growing chickens is likely to have a palpable impact on business. And because certain breeds of slower-growing chickens produce less breast meat and bigger legs, buyers can expect to feel the impact, too. They may have to pay more for poultry, or eat more dark meat.


Jim Purdue said:


“This is a big change for our company as well as the industry. Getting everyone aligned is the big challenge. From that aspect, I think things are going well as far as people understanding what we want to look like.” [3]

In Case You Missed It: EPA Quietly Approved Monsanto’s RNAi Genetic Engineering Technology

The U.S. Environmental Protection Agency (EPA) recently and quietly approved Monsanto’s new genetic engineering technology, known as RNAi. [1]


The insecticide DvSnf7 dsRNA is not sprayed on crops. Instead, instructions for manufacturing it in the DNA of the crop itself must be encoded in crops. The plants’ self-made DvSnf7 dsRNA disrupts a crucial gene in western corn rootworms – a major threat to corn – and kills the pests.


All that’s left after that is RNA interference, or RNAi, and the EPA approved this final step in making corn rootworm-resistant in mid-June 2017. RNAi was the source of both hype and controversy just a few years ago, The Atlantic reports. But the EPA so quietly approved the technology that the media and environmental groups barely noticed.




The first DvSnf7 dsRNA product will be used in SmartStax Pro genetically modified corn seeds made in collaboration between the world’s top agrotech giants, Monsanto and Dow. Monsanto will supply the RNAi technology, and it already has its eye on several RNAi applications. The company expects corn seed with RNAi to be on the market by the end of this decade.


The western corn rootworm is known as the “billion dollar pest” because of the damage it wreaks on cornfields. The insect keeps becoming resistant to the other insecticides that farmers use against it – including the kind you spray on crops and corn genetically modified to product Bt toxin, another technology commercialized by Monsanto.


The SmartStax Pro corn will contain both Bt toxin and DvSnf7 dsRNA.


Read: Monsanto’s GMO Bt Toxins Found in 93% of Pregnant Women


RNAi works by “turning off” 1 specific gene in 1 specific species by leaving other crops unharmed, at least theoretically. In nature, plants and animals use this process to “silence” their own genes. The technology has already been used to create genetically modified apples and potatoes that don’t brown. (The apples, called Arctic Apples, are expected to reach supermarkets in the U.S. by the end of 2017.)


However, with Monsanto and Dow’s GMO corn, the DvSnf7 dsRNA silences a gene in another living organism, in this case the western corn rootworm. It modifies its environment, rather than itself.



Environmental Groups Stunned by Quiet Approval


Groups like the Center for Food Safety, who vocally opposed the RNAi-made apples and potatoes, said they were a bit stunned by the EPA’s approval. The agency only allowed a 15-day comment period, instead of the traditional 30 days, and it did not post its proposed decision in the Federal Register. It’s not the first time the EPA has done that, but Bill Freese, CFS’ science policy analyst, says the unparalleled use of RNAi as insecticide should have warranted more public scrutiny.


Freese – who has received funding from Monsanto to study the western corn rootworm – has reason to be concerned. A scientific paper published in 2011 questions the safety of DvSnf7 dsRNA, after Chinese scientists found that people eating genetically modified rice had naturally occurring RNA molecules in their bloodstream. It should be noted, however, that scientists have struggled to replicate the study’s findings, and the report received much criticism.


Freese told The Atlantic that the real problem goes beyond RNAi itself. He explained:


“There’s faddish interest in the latest technology. It often neglects the basic issues of the unhealthy practices used in planting corn.”


For example, rotating crops versus planting corn multiple years in a row in the same field can make a dent in the western corn rootworm problem.


Freese says planting non-GMO corn is also vitally important, because overplanting of Bt corn led to Bt resistance.


“We need to treat these things carefully because we really can’t just afford to throw them away.”

Migrant Workers File Class-Action Against Monsanto over Labor Standards

Agrotech giant Monsanto is facing another class-action lawsuit, but this time it has nothing to do with glyphosate or any of its other products, but rather labor conditions for some of the company’s migrant workers. [1]


The lawsuit was filed on behalf of 2 migrant workers who allege that Monsanto violated the Fair Labor Standards Act and the Agricultural Workers Protection Act while the workers were employed in fields where the company grows its seed-corn. The class-action is believed to be the first lawsuit of its kind.


The plaintiffs in the case allege that Monsanto failed to pay its workers the minimum wage and that it failed to pay its employees when compensation was due. The workers further allege that Monsanto misrepresented the way the employees would be paid, and didn’t bother to keep accurate payroll records.




The lawsuit states that the migrant workers, called farm labor contractors, or FLCs, were hired to detassel and rogue corn in the Midwest, but those contractors failed to pay them a promised wage. [2]


Detasseling involves removing the top “tassel” part of the corn plant, and rogueing refers to removing undesirable plants from the fields so that they do not grow to maturity.


However, the farm labor contractors are not listed as defendants in the lawsuit, which was filed June 29, 2017 in the U.S. Northern District Court of Illinois Western Division.


Read: Busted: Monsanto Abusing Illegal Workers in “Slave-Like” Conditions


Teresa Hendricks, co-counsel for the plaintiffs and director of the Michigan Migrant Legal Assistance Project, said the reason the contractors weren’t named was because they:


” … are not the ones with any real control. They are typically undercapitalized and struggle themselves with Monsanto, some have sued Monsanto even for pay. They will be deposed as witnesses in our case.”


By Hendricks’ estimates, the potential damages could reach $2 million. What’s more, the fact that it’s a class-action suit means that hundreds of workers could be affected.


Two-million is chump change to Monsanto, however, and $2 million divided among hundreds of people doesn’t add up to much compensation.


“I’m not aware of any other multi-state class action against Monsanto over its labor practices in production of seed corn. Potentially, it could be the highest amount of damages of this type of suit.” [1]


According to the lawsuit, the FLCs:


“… did not receive funds from Monsanto for detasseling work until Monsanto approved particular areas for detasseling, which could take several weeks and could require as many as four pass throughs by the workers.”


It further states that because the contractors:


“… were generally very small entities with little capitalization or available funds to pay workers, the Monsanto FLCs, upon information and belief, would not pay workers the full piece rate they should have earned, in accordance with the disclosures, each week after the detasseling workers finished their work. Instead, the FLCs would pay the workers a partial rate, with a promise to make up the missing funds later, even at the end of the season when the detasseling work was completed.”


It goes on to say:


“For example, Plaintiffs Perez and Nieves were promised by Monsanto FLC Benito Vasquez/B&F Detasseling that they would receive additional pay after they completed their work for Monsanto and left the Midwest. However, this pay was never provided, and these Plaintiffs were underpaid by thousands of dollars as a result.”





Agrochemical company DuPont Pioneer has also faced allegations of hiring contractors who mistreat and underpay workers in its seed-corn fields.

It’s Official: California Lists Monsanto’s Glyphosate as a Carcinogen

As of July 7, 2017, glyphosate, a chemical found in Monsanto’s RoundUp herbicide, has officially been listed as a carcinogen in California under the state’s Proposition 65 law. [1]


Under the law, RoundUp, the most widely-used herbicide in the world, must carry a warning about its potential to cause cancer in humans. It is the first time that any governmental authority has created such legislation based on glyphosate’s possible carcinogenicity.


The California Office of Environmental Health Hazard Assessment (OEHHA) must still complete the task of setting a limit for acceptable daily exposure to the weedkiller. Agency scientists have proposed a limit of 1.1 mg a day, which is 127 times less than the U.S. Environmental Protection Agency’s (EPA) legal allowance for the average-sized adult.




Ken Cook, president of the Environmental Working Group (EWG) said:


“With this action today listing glyphosate as a cancer-causing chemical, California continues to lead the nation in implementing laws to protect human health and the environment. This is a significant blow to Monsanto, but a victory on behalf of the public, which could set the stage for similar actions in other states across the nation.”


EWG says the law doesn’t go far enough, and believes the OEHHA should set a daily limit of 0.01 mg of glyphosate, which would protect all Californians, including the state’s most vulnerable population: children. The lower estimate is based on a recent analysis by EWG.


Said Cook:


“While we applaud today’s action, we do believe the state can take additional steps to further protect its most vulnerable populations from this dangerous chemical.”


A Little History


In March of 2015, the World Health Organization’s (WHO) International Agency for Cancer Research (IARC) declared glyphosate “probably carcinogenic” to humans. Monsanto called the decision “junk science.” [2]


Based on the IARC’s classification, California OEHHA decided to add glyphosate to a list of cancer-causing chemicals the agency maintains as required under the state’s Safe Drinking Water and Toxic Enforcement Act of 1986, or Proposition 65. Under the law, businesses must warn California residents about significant exposure to chemicals that can cause cancer, birth defects, or other reproductive harm.


Monsanto reportedly attempted to keep glyphosate off the Proposition 65 list by getting a Reuters reporter to author a misleading article designed to undermine the IARC’s decision. However, it didn’t take long for the article to be debunked.


Lawsuits have been filed on behalf of more than 1,000 people who allege that glyphosate caused them or a loved one to develop a potentially deadly cancer known as non-Hodgkin lymphoma. Nearly 200 of those lawsuits involve Californians. [2] [3]


In addition, a now-retired EPA employee was discovered to have colluded with Monsanto to “kill” an unfavorable glyphosate study. The biotech giant also had ghostwriters author some of its research, but attributed the findings to academics. In March 2017, The New York Times wrote:


“The court documents included Monsanto’s internal emails and email traffic between the company and federal regulators. The records suggested that Monsanto had ghostwritten research that was later attributed to academics and indicated that a senior official at the Environmental Protection Agency had worked to quash a review of Roundup’s main ingredient, glyphosate, that was to have been conducted by the United States Department of Health and Human Services.”

Complaints About Crop Damage Spur Temporary Ban on Dicamba in 2 States

On July 7, 2017, officials in Arkansas and Missouri enacted a temporary ban on dicamba, the herbicide blamed for vaporizing and damaging crops which have not been genetically engineered to withstand the weedkiller. The Arkansas Plant Board had voted June 23, 2017 to temporarily ban the spraying of dicamba on any crops except pasture land for 120 days. [1]


The newest ban, set to start July 11, 2017, extends the 120-day moratorium.


The bans come as complaints about suspected dicamba drift continue to snowball. More than 130 cases of dicamba drift have already been reported in Missouri this year, eclipsing last year’s totals, which resulted in heavy crop losses for farmers in the Bootheel region of the southeastern part of the state.




Source: Ohio State University

Missouri Director of Agriculture Chris Chinn announced in a July 7 news release that, effective immediately, sales and on-farm use of dicamba products would be suspended. The Missouri Department of Agriculture said the move is being made “with an abundance of caution and is temporary until a more permanent solution is reached.”


Chinn said in the release:


“We want to protect farmers and their livelihoods. At the same time, my commitment to technology and innovation in agriculture is unwavering. That’s why I am asking the makers of these approved post-emergent products, researchers and farmers to work with us to determine how we can allow applications to resume this growing season, under certain agreed upon conditions.”


Read: Monsanto’s Creation of Herbicide-Resistant Superweeds Grows in Several States


In Missouri, dicamba drift damaged nearly 45,000 acres of crops, including soybeans, commercial tomatoes, watermelons, cantaloupes, grapes, pumpkins, and residential trees and gardens. According to the Missouri Soybean Association, that’s too conservative, by far. The group estimates that 200,000 acres of soybean crops have been damaged by dicamba. [1] [2]



In 2016, Missouri’s largest peach grower, Bader Farms, sued Monsanto, one of the manufacturers of dicamba, alleging the herbicide caused extensive damage to the farm’s peach trees over the previous 2 years.


Monsanto released a statement saying the biochemical company is complying with the Missouri order, and encourage “all growers, retailers, and distributors to do the same.” [2]


It goes on to say:


“We spent years developing the XtendMax with VaporGrip Technology to minimize the potential for off-site movement. We want to stress how important it is that growers and applicators who use our product follow the label requirements and any local requirements. Monsanto is committed to remaining actively engaged in this conversation and doing our part to help farmers use the Roundup Ready Xtend Crop System successfully.”


No dicamba products have been approved for use in Arkansas, but some farmers applied the herbicide illegally.


About the Arkansas ban, Monsanto said:


“We sympathize with any farmers experiencing crop injury, but the decision to ban dicamba in Arkansas was premature since the causes of any crop injury have not been fully investigated. While we do not sell dicamba products in Arkansas, we are concerned this abrupt decision in the middle of a growing season will negatively impact many farmers in Arkansas.”

Arkansas Temporarily Bans the Sale and Use of Dicamba Herbicide

After hundreds of Arkansas farmers claimed their crops had been harmed by the weed-killer dicamba, which was sprayed on neighboring fields, the Arkansas Plant Board voted June 23, 2017, to impose an unprecedented ban on the herbicide.


David Hundley, who manages grain production for Ozark Mountain Poultry in the town of Bay, said:


“It’s fracturing the agricultural community. You either have to choose to be on the side of using the product, or on the side of being damaged by the product.”





Monsanto created dicamba-resistant soy beans and cotton plants several years ago, but the chemical itself wasn’t a practical option for farmers prior to that.


Dicamba killed the weeds threatening the crops, all while leaving the soybeans unharmed, and farmers thought they’d finally found the answer to a devastating weed called pigweed (Palmer amaranth). Out of desperation to beat back the weeds, some farmers started spraying dicamba illegally, before it was approved for use.


But dicamba drifts easily in the wind, and it can land on and damage other crops. Non-GMO soybeans are especially susceptible to it. The herbicide can also damage fruit and vegetable farms, and ornamental trees. Dicamba was great news for farmers of GMO crops, but a nightmare for farmers that plant non-GMO seeds. [1] [2]


Read: Study: Dicamba Herbicide Chemicals DO Harm Non-Targeted Plants and Insects


Bob Scott, a specialist on weeds with the University of Arkansas’ agricultural extension service, said:


“Nobody was quite prepared, despite extensive training, for just how sensitive beans were to dicamba.” [1]


Earlier in 2017, a group of farmers filed a class-action lawsuit against the makers of dicamba – Monsanto and German chemical company BASF – over damage to their crops. The lawsuit seeks unspecified damages for damage to crops, fruits and trees that weren’t dicamba-resistant.


BASF is the only company that makes dicamba approved for use in the United States. [2]


Farmers in Arkansas began registering their displeasure as soon as Spring rolled in. By June 23, some 242 complaints had been sent to state regulators regarding dicamba-damaged crops. [1]


The problem is clearly worsening; in 2016, the state received just over 2 dozen complaints about dicamba-related crop damage. [2]


Plant board member Terry Fuller after the vote:


“We don’t have an emergency. We have a disaster. It’s damage everywhere you look.”


Also in 2016, Missouri’s largest peach grower sued Monsanto alleging that the company was responsible for illegal herbicide use that the group claimed had caused widespread crop damage in the southeast part of Missouri and neighboring states. Other states eventually joined the suit, including Illinois.


Said Scott:


“This has far eclipsed any previous number of complaints that we’ve gotten, and unfortunately, this number seems to just keep growing. Every day we get an update with 8 or 10 more complaints.” [1]





Hundley said that “any soybean that’s not [resistant to dicamba] is exhibiting damage. I can name 15 farmers within 3 or 4 miles who have damage, and I can only name 3-4 farmers who have used the technology.”


So the Arkansas Plant Board gathered on June 20, 2017, to mull over an emergency ban on further spraying of dicamba, and farmers crowded the meeting to make an impassioned plea for their side.


A bit of procedural confusion at the initial meeting prevented the board from holding a vote that day. The meeting reconvened on June 23, however, and voted, 9-5, to ban any spraying of dicamba on any crops except for pasture land for 120 days.

Don’t Forget About the 2017 Dirty Dozen List: Most Pesticide-Tainted Produce

Every year the Environmental Working Group (EWG) puts out a list of the 12 types of produce that contain the most pesticides. The group analyzes tests by the U.S. Department of Agriculture for the list. The list was released in the beginning of the year, but it’s important to browse the list multiple times so the information is at your fingertips. [1]


This year, the EWG found that close to 70% of samples of 48 types of conventional produce contained residues of 1 or more pesticides. In all, USDA researchers found 178 different pesticides and pesticide breakdown products in the samples of produce, which numbered in the thousands. These chemicals remained on the produce even after they were washed and, in some cases, peeled.


In a news release, Sonya Lunder, an EWG senior analyst, says:




“If you don’t want to feed your family food contaminated with pesticides, the EWG Shopper’s Guide helps you make smart choices, whether you’re buying conventional or organic produce.


Eating of fruits and vegetables is essential no matter how they’re grown, but for the items with the heaviest pesticide loads, we urge shoppers to buy organic. If you can’t buy organic, the Shopper’s Guide will steer you to conventionally grown produce that is the lowest in pesticides.” [1]


Choosing produce with the least amount of pesticides is vital to the health of children, Lunder says.


“Even low levels of pesticide exposure can be harmful to infants, babies and young children, so when possible, parents and caregivers should take steps to lower children’s exposures to pesticides while still feeding them diets rich in healthy fruits and vegetables.” [1]


The “Dirty Dozen” List



Strawberries are at the top of the list because the USDA found that the most contaminated sample of the fruit had 20 different pesticides. [1]



New to the list this year is pears and potatoes, displacing cherry tomatoes and cucumbers from last year’s list.


At least one pesticide residue was found on nearly all of the strawberries, spinach, peaches, nectarines, cherries, and apples.


On average, the spinach samples contained twice as much pesticide residue by weight than any other crop. In fact, EWG says 3/4 of spinach samples were contaminated with residues of a neurotoxic pesticide banned in Europe for use on food crops. It is part of a group of pesticides that have been linked to behavioral disorders in young children in recent studies.


Read: Pesticides as Dangerous as Secondhand Smoke to Kids





You can find the full list of 51 types of produce on EWG’s website.


The “Clean 15”


Not every fruit and vegetable is coated in chemicals, fortunately, and the EWG also made a list of the types of produce that are least likely to contain pesticide residues.

Midwest Farm Bubble Continues Collapse As Farm Incomes Expected To Crash In 2017

Earlier this week the U.S Department of Agriculture released its biannual report of farm incomes which paints a very bleak picture for the American farmer.  In its first forecast for 2017, the USDA sees real farm cash receipts down 14% versus 2015 and 36% from the previous high set in 2012 as farm debt continues to soar and leverage surges to all-time highs. 


As the Wall Street Journal notes, the deadly combination of rising input costs, lower grain prices, a strong dollar and excessive leverage will likely force many of America"s Midwest farmers out of business in 2017.





Costs for seeds, fertilizer and equipment climbed so high and grain prices dropped so low that he still lost more than $120 an acre. Afraid to come up short again, Mr. Scott decided last fall not to plant 170 acres of winter wheat, close to a third of the usual amount. U.S. farmers sowed the fewest acres of winter wheat this season in more than a century.



“No one just grain farms anymore,” said Deb Stout, whose sons Mason and Spencer farm the family’s 2,000 acres in Sterling, Kan., 120 miles east of Ransom. Spencer also works as a mechanic, and Mason is a substitute mailman. “Having a side job seems like the only way to make it work,” she said.



She and her husband have declared bankruptcy before. Farmers around Sterling lost $6,400 on average in 2015, the latest available data, after profits of $80,800 a year earlier, according to the Kansas Farm Management Association.



Farms



Meanwhile, America"s share of the global grain trade has been cut in half since the 1970"s giving domestic farmers less control over pricing which has grown increasingly volatile over the past decade.





The U.S. share of the global grain market is less than half what it was in the 1970s. American farmers’ incomes will drop 9% in 2017, the Agriculture Department estimates, extending the steepest slide since the Great Depression into a fourth year.



“You keep pinching and pinching and pretty soon there’s nothing left to pinch,” said Craig Scott, a fifth-generation farmer in this Western Kansas town.



American farmers’ share of the global grain trade has fallen from 65% in the mid-1970s to 30% today, giving them less sway over prices. More producers and more buyers around the world also mean more potential disruptions from bad weather, famine or political crisis.



Corn prices once varied year-to-year by less than $1 a bushel. Since 2006 they have shot up and dropped more than $4 a bushel.

Smart Homesteaders Save Tons Of Money This Way (So Why Doesn’t Everyone Do It?)

The Overlooked Way Smart Homesteaders Save Tons Of MoneyMost of the meat, dairy and egg production in this country comes from monocultures — confinement operations raising only one type of animal. This is said to be “efficient,” and maybe it does make it easier to maximize short-term profits. But polycultures — farms that raise many types of animals and plants — are more resource-efficient and more practical for homesteaders looking to raise healthy food in healthy soil.


Often, waste products from the garden or the animals can supply the needs of other parts of the farm system. Called “farm symbiosis,” this can save lots of money on the homestead – and reduce our waste, too.


I’ll start with the model I know best, the farm I’ve worked for the last 16 years. We grow a big garden and a small orchard as well as goats, chickens, rabbits and pigs. These are all raised in separate spaces, but they use each other’s waste products.


Diatomaceous Earth: The All-Natural Livestock De-Wormer!


The garden is mostly fertilized with compost, which is rich and quick to break down because it contains plenty of animal manure. Our other main fertilizer is rabbit manure, which we apply directly to the garden beds. Rabbit droppings provide a rich slow-release source of nitrogen and phosphorus, and they don’t burn plants the way other uncomposted manures might. The garden also helps to feed the animals who feed it.


The Overlooked Way Smart Homesteaders Save Tons Of MoneyWhen we have to pick bugs off the garden plants we collect them in a jar and feed them to our hens, who benefit from the protein boost. A substantial part of our rabbits’ diet comes from the garden. We grow carrots, radishes, turnips and kale for them. They also eat cover crops like clover, buckwheat and oats that we plant to keep the soil sheltered and active between crops, as well as nutritious weeds like dandelions, comfrey, purslane, pigweed, chicory, chickweed and prickly lettuce, which we have to clear out of the garden beds anyway.


We keep two goats for milk. During the winter we get just enough milk for our daily use. During the growing season we have a lot more than we need, and sometimes more than we can give away to neighbors. Excess milk goes to the pig. So does some of the vitamin- and protein-rich whey from our cheesemaking. The chickens drink the rest of the whey.


We raise rabbits for meat (and manure, of course). They eat small amounts of store-bought whole grains and large amounts of roots and greens from our garden and pastures. When we butcher rabbits, the offal goes to feed our chickens.


We raise one pig each year as our other meat source. The pig eats milk and whey, spoiled apples from the orchard, and cracked eggs from the chickens as well as store-bought grain. We don’t butcher our own pig, but we ask to have jowls and all organs sent to us; we don’t eat these ourselves but we cook them up and feed them to the chickens.


Be Prepared! Store An ‘Emergency Seed Bank’ For A Crisis Garden


The Overlooked Way Smart Homesteaders Save Tons Of MoneyThe chickens get extra protein from all the other animals, as described. They also have constant access to a pile which we start with half-finished compost and weeds from the garden. They tear these up, add nitrogen-rich manure, scratch it in, and produce very rich compost.


Other farmers combine several types of livestock in the same space, although not necessarily at the same time. Joel Salatin has popularized a rotational pasturing system. First, cows are rotated intensively through small segments of the pasture using portable fencing. Then, chickens or turkeys are moved across the same pasture in tractors. The birds break up the cowpats so they’re more of an effective fertilizer. They also eat parasites and eggs which might otherwise re-infest the cattle on their next visit; this provides protein for the chickens as well as protection for the cows.


Grazing multiple species in the same space at the same time also can improve land and animal health. Cows tend to prefer grasses and clover, sheep forbs and weeds, and goats brush and browse. Grazing all three animals on mixed pasture ensures that the different types of plants are eaten back at roughly the same rate so that nothing gets crowded out. (You may sill have to manually remove those plants that nobody wants to eat, like thistle and horse-nettle.)


By raising several different kinds of livestock as well as gardening, homesteaders can greatly reduce the waste we produce and the purchased inputs we need.
